 Finance Analyst

Job Description

Position Summary

As a Finance Analyst,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the financial health and accuracy of our billing processes.

Key Areas of Responsibility

  • Invoice Generation: Produce timely and accurate customer invoices for all clients, ensuring compliance with NCR's Revenue Policy.
  • Billing Management: Oversee Solutions & Services Bill Processing, Bill Optimization, and Audit & Analysis of billing requests.
  • Stakeholder Coordination: Collaborate with business stakeholders to secure timely invoicing on a monthly, quarterly, and annual basis.
  • Trend Analysis: Analyse billing trends and ensure bills are processed within Service Level Agreements (SLAs).
  • Relationship Management: Cultivate and manage relationships effectively, including conducting multi-party conference calls.
  • Revenue Accounting: Perform revenue accounting and reconciliation during month-end processes.
  • Contract Tracking: Monitor unbilled contracts and enhance collections to meet monthly SLAs.
  • Contractual Compliance: Re-validate contractual terms, analyze credit notes, and support dispute resolution and closure.
  • Stakeholder Engagement: Develop and maintain strong relationships with internal and external stakeholders, including Sales & Services, IT, Sales Support, Field, and other business unit counterparts.
  • Process Improvement: Identify and implement improvements in invoicing processes to enhance efficiency and accuracy.
  • Financial Integrity: Maintain the integrity of the Trusts financial systems, procedures, and reports.
  • Professional Standards: Uphold professional standards within the Financial Management team.
  • Policy Adherence: Ensure compliance with Standing Financial Instructions, Standing Orders, financial policies, and procedures.
